Quick heads-up on Pinwheel UI versioning: we cut a minor release every sprint, and anything touching component props needs a changeset file in the PR. No changeset, no merge — the bot will nag you. Majors are rare and go through the design council first. The full policy, with examples of what counts as breaking, lives on the internal page below.

wiki page, bahip-yahip: https://grafana.qirvanlabs.corp/browse/display/projects/cc3a1b9dbfc9

Subject: MemLens 4.2 — plugin ABI frozen

Plugin authors:

MemLens 4.2 ships Thursday. GPU memory profiling hooks are now stable; the allocator-trace API will not change before 5.0. Rebuild against the 4.2 headers — older binaries load but report zeroed pool stats. Sampling overhead dropped roughly 30% on tiled architectures. Known issue: fragmentation heatmaps misrender on multi-adapter rigs; fix lands in 4.2.1. Test plugins against the staging profiler before publishing. Reference this build when filing reports using the token below.

build token for fajop-kageg: htk14_a2d40227103e0f

Handover for on-call: Webhook delivery on Ferngate retries with exponential backoff — 5 attempts, capped at 15 minutes, then the event lands in the dead-letter queue. Duplicate deliveries are possible after a timeout, so receivers must be idempotent; we don't dedupe on our side. The replay tool can re-drive DLQ events in order. Note that replay requires unlocking the delivery-keys store, which stayed locked after last week's incident. The recovery passphrase for that store is below.

strongbox words: praael-quenax

**Account recovery — ChalkGrid timetable solver.** Verify requester is the registered scheduler for the school tenant. Check last solver run ID matches their claim. Reset only via the admin console, never the CLI. Lock the account for 10 minutes after reset to flush stale sessions. If the tenant admin is unreachable, escalate to tier two. For break-glass resets, use the passphrase below.

recovery phrase for hadup-fawep: framir-kaswyn-jorael